one. Introduction to URL Shortening
URL shortening is a technique on the web by which an extended URL may be converted right into a shorter, a lot more workable sort. This shortened URL redirects to the initial prolonged URL when visited. Products and services like Bitly and TinyURL are very well-known samples of URL shorteners. The need for URL shortening arose with the advent of social networking platforms like Twitter, the place character boundaries for posts designed it challenging to share extended URLs.

Beyond social networking, URL shorteners are valuable in advertising strategies, e-mails, and printed media exactly where extended URLs might be cumbersome.

2. Core Elements of the URL Shortener
A URL shortener typically consists of the subsequent parts:

Web Interface: This can be the entrance-end component exactly where people can enter their lengthy URLs and acquire shortened versions. It may be an easy type on the Web content.
Database: A database is critical to retail outlet the mapping in between the initial extended URL as well as shortened Variation. Databases like MySQL, PostgreSQL, or NoSQL selections like MongoDB can be utilized.
Redirection Logic: This can be the backend logic that takes the limited URL and redirects the person to the corresponding extended URL. This logic is normally applied in the net server or an software layer.
API: Many URL shorteners provide an API so that third-bash applications can programmatically shorten URLs and retrieve the first lengthy URLs.
three. Building the URL Shortening Algorithm
The crux of the URL shortener lies in its algorithm for converting a long URL into a short one particular. Numerous techniques is usually utilized, like:

Hashing: The extended URL is usually hashed into a fixed-dimensions string, which serves given that the limited URL. Nevertheless, hash collisions (diverse URLs resulting in precisely the same hash) should be managed.
Base62 Encoding: 1 frequent method is to implement Base62 encoding (which utilizes 62 figures: 0-nine, A-Z, and also a-z) on an integer ID. The ID corresponds into the entry in the database. This method ensures that the quick URL is as short as you can.
Random String Technology: A further technique should be to crank out a random string of a fixed length (e.g., 6 people) and check if it’s already in use while in the database. If not, it’s assigned on the long URL.
four. Database Management
The database schema for any URL shortener is generally easy, with two Key fields:

ID: A novel identifier for every URL entry.
Very long URL: The original URL that should be shortened.
Small URL/Slug: The quick version of your URL, often stored as a unique string.
Together with these, it is advisable to retailer metadata including the development day, expiration day, and the amount of periods the short URL has become accessed.

five. Handling Redirection
Redirection can be a crucial Element of the URL shortener's operation. When a person clicks on a short URL, the company must swiftly retrieve the initial URL within the database and redirect the user applying an HTTP 301 (permanent redirect) or 302 (short-term redirect) position code.

Performance is essential right here, as the procedure needs to be nearly instantaneous. Tactics like databases indexing and caching (e.g., making use of Redis or Memcached) can be utilized to hurry up the retrieval procedure.

six. Stability Factors
Stability is a substantial worry in URL shorteners:

Destructive URLs: A URL shortener can be abused to unfold destructive links. Employing URL validation, blacklisting, or integrating with 3rd-bash security providers to examine URLs right before shortening them can mitigate this danger.
Spam Prevention: Fee restricting and CAPTCHA can reduce abuse by spammers attempting to crank out thousands of quick URLs.
7. Scalability
Since the URL shortener grows, it might require to take care of millions of URLs and redirect requests. This requires a scalable architecture, probably involving load balancers, distributed databases, and microservices.

Load Balancing: Distribute site visitors across several servers to deal with substantial masses.
Distributed Databases: Use databases that will scale horizontally, like Cassandra or MongoDB.
Microservices: Independent considerations like URL shortening, analytics, and redirection into distinct providers to enhance scalability and maintainability.
8. Analytics
URL shorteners often provide analytics to trace how frequently a short URL is clicked, exactly where the traffic is coming from, and other practical metrics. This necessitates logging Just about every redirect And perhaps integrating with analytics platforms.
